肝肺综台征(Hepatopulmonary Syndrome,HPS)。首先由 Eriksson 于1988年提出,即肝脏疾病台并肺内分流和灌注障碍引起低氧血症。分析31例 HPS 胸片表现并讨论其意义。一、临床资料男19例,女12例;平均52.23岁;病程平均3.3年。31例肝硬化(肝炎后性15例,酒精性15例,血吸虫性1例)中伴肝癌12例。发生 HPS 血气检测31例 PaO_2≤9.33kPa,其中 PaO_2≤8.80kPa10例。肝功能 child 分级 A 级10例,B 级12例,C 级9例,肺通气功能检测≤60%29例。31例均有不同程度缺氧症状,其中典型直立性呼吸困难4例。查体肝掌6例,皮肤蜘蛛痣7例。辅助检查门静脉高压31例;腹水22例;上消化道出血17例;合并肝肾综合征4例;肝性脑病8例;死亡16例。X 线表现肺改变:肺充血27例,左右不对称18,肺瘀血5例;上腔静脉影宽8例;右肺门影大18例;盘状不张8例;胸水18例;膈肌上移12例。肺内“海棉状”间质性改变、斑点影、粟粒点20例。心脏改变:心胸比>0.5 21例,右室大18例合并左室大5例。肺动脉段膨突10例,右下肺动脉主干≥1.5cm 27例。
Hepatopulmonary Syndrome (HPS). First proposed by Eriksson in 1988, that liver disease stations and pulmonary shunt and perfusion disorders caused by hypoxemia. Analysis of 31 cases of HPS chest radiographs and discuss its significance. First, the clinical data of 19 males and 12 females; mean 52.23 years; duration of an average of 3.3 years. 31 cases of liver cirrhosis (hepatitis after 15 cases, 15 cases of alcoholic, schistosome 1 cases) with liver cancer in 12 cases. HPS blood gas detection occurred in 31 cases of PaO_2≤9.33kPa, PaO_2≤8.80kPa10 cases. Child grade A grade of liver function in 10 cases, B grade in 12 cases, C grade in 9 cases, pulmonary ventilation function test ≤ 60% in 29 cases. All 31 cases had hypoxia symptoms of different degrees, including 4 cases of typical orthostatic dyspnea. Liver palmar examination in 6 cases, 7 cases of skin spider nevus. Assisted examination of portal hypertension in 31 cases; ascites in 22 cases; upper gastrointestinal bleeding in 17 cases; 4 cases with hepatorenal syndrome; hepatic encephalopathy in 8 cases; 16 died. X-ray showed lung changes: 27 cases of pulmonary congestion, left and right asymmetry 18, 5 cases of pulmonary blood stasis; superior vena cava 8 in width; right hilar shadow in 18 cases; 8 cases of atelectasis; pleural effusion in 18 cases; Up 12 cases. Pulmonary “sponge” interstitial changes, speckle, miliary point in 20 cases. Cardiac changes: cardiothoracic ratio> 0.521 cases, right ventricular large 18 cases with left ventricular large in 5 cases. Pulmonary arterial swelling in 10 cases, right lower pulmonary artery ≥ 1.5cm in 27 cases.
